AI COST / TOKEN HARNESS

Use the minimum sufficient intelligence.

A task should get the context and model it needs—not an entire repository and the most expensive reasoning by default.

Quality with
cost discipline.

TYPICAL AI WORKFLOW

Entire repo + giant chat + every document

→ one expensive modelMore context can mean more noise and cost.
1STSTEP OS / DESIGNED FLOW
  1. Define the task
  2. Retrieve relevant context
  3. Set a token budget
  4. Run deterministic checks first
  5. Route to a sufficient model
  6. Reuse what is already known
  7. Validate and observe cost

The architecture aims to support local or self-hosted options, project budgets, and cost observability. No savings percentage is promised, and the routing system is not live.

1STSTEP OS AUDIT / IN DEVELOPMENT

Already started? Don't start over.

First establish what actually exists. Then separate launch blockers from improvements and build a recovery plan around evidence.

Describe your build
THE AUDIT METHOD
  1. Immutable baseline
  2. Evidence and findings
  3. Readiness scoring
  4. Prioritized recovery plan
  5. Remediation and verification
THE STANDARD

Having a SECURITY.md does not prove security.

The proposed audit evaluates observed behavior and evidence, not documentation theater.
